Tools and Materials Needed

  • Spark plug socket
  • Ratchet wrench
  • New spark plug (compatible with 2011 Arctic Cat XC450i 4x4)
  • Torque wrench
  • Dielectric grease

Step-by-Step Guide

Step 1: Prepare Your ATV

Ensure your ATV is on a flat surface and the engine is cool to prevent burns. Disconnect the battery to avoid any electrical issues during the process.

Step 2: Locate the Spark Plug

The spark plug on the 2011 Arctic Cat XC450i 4x4 is located on the engine's top side. You may need to remove some panels or covers to access it, depending on your model's configuration.

Step 3: Remove the Old Spark Plug

Use the spark plug socket and ratchet wrench to carefully unscrew the old spark plug. Turn counterclockwise until it is loose enough to remove by hand. Inspect the old plug for any signs of wear or damage, which can indicate engine issues.

Step 4: Install the New Spark Plug

Apply a small amount of dielectric grease to the new spark plug's threads to ensure a good seal and prevent corrosion. Carefully thread the new spark plug into the engine by hand to avoid cross-threading. Once hand-tight, use the torque wrench to tighten it to the manufacturer's specified torque setting.

Step 5: Reassemble and Test

Reattach any panels or covers you removed earlier. Reconnect the battery and start the engine to ensure the new spark plug is functioning correctly. Listen for any unusual noises or misfires.
